The Cleveland Guardians (17-21) host the Los Angeles Angels (21-18) at Progressive Field on Saturday. The Angels took Friday’s series opener 5-4. Matt Moore threw two innings out of the bullpen to get the win, and Carlos Estevez earned his ninth save with a scoreless ninth.

Anthony Rendon was 3 for 5 with a double and one run in the win. Josh Naylor went 1 for 3 with a home run and two runs for the Guardians. Amed Rosario went 3 for 5 with a triple and a double. He scored one run.

ON THE MOUND

Reid Detmers (0-3, 5.10 ERA) is slated for the start for Los Angeles. The southpaw allowed three runs over four innings in his last start, a 10-1 home defeat against the Rangers on May 6. He took the loss, giving up seven hits while striking out seven and walking two.

Detmers is making his first appearance against the Guardians this season. Over two starts against the Guardians in 2022, Detmers was 1-0 with a 4.50 ERA over 10 innings. He had seven strikeouts and three walks. Righty Cal Quantrill (2-2, 3.89 ERA) gets the start for Cleveland.

It’s his first appearance of the season against the Angels. Quantrill made two appearances against the Angels in 2022, both as the starter, striking out 10 and walking three over 13 innings (0-1, 2.77).

In his last start on Sunday, Quantrill got the win at home against the Twins. He threw seven scoreless innings and gave up one hit, striking out four and walking three in the 2-0 triumph.

AT THE PLATE

Over the last five games, Los Angeles has averaged 4.8 runs a game, a small drop compared to their season average of 5.1. Against righties like Quantrill this season, the Halos have a .740 OPS.

Mike Trout is the team’s best performer against right-handers with a .970 OPS in 100 at-bats. Cleveland is averaging only 2.0 runs per game in the last five, down from 3.4 for the season, with their on-base percentage slipping to .283 from .300.

The Guardians have a .643 OPS against lefties in 2023, fourth lowest in MLB. With a .917 OPS over 42 at-bats, Andres Gimenez has been their best hitter against left-handers.

HOME AND AWAY

Los Angeles is on a five-game winning streak away from Angel Stadium of Anaheim, bringing their record to 11-9 in 2023. The Halos have scored 4.8 runs per game away from home, while allowing 4.0 runs.

Cleveland has gone 7-12 in front of their home fans this season, averaging 2.6 runs per game while surrendering 4.1. In the last 10 meetings at Progressive Field, Cleveland is 9-1 with an average scoreline of 5.5-2.5.

STANDINGS UPDATE

The Angels are second in the AL West, two games behind the division-leading Rangers. The Guardians are third in the AL Central, three games behind the Twins.
